Welcome to on-call for Shrinkray, our batch image resizer CLI. Most pages you'll get are about stuck queues, and nine times out of ten the fix is restarting the worker on the Pindale box. Before you can run any `shrinkray` commands yourself, clone the tools repo and create a `.env` file in the project root. The CLI won't even start without credentials for the Tilecrest asset store, and folks forget this constantly. Add this line to your `.env` file first.

secret setting of tajof-bahif: COURIER_KEY3=65d

Hi team,

Before I hand off the 3.2 release, please note the humidity sensor drift reported on Verdana controllers in the Elmbrook trial site. Drift exceeds 4% after roughly ten days of continuous operation; firmware 3.2.1 adds an automatic recalibration cycle every 72 hours. Support should advise growers to install 3.2.1 and trigger a manual recalibration once. The hotfix bundle must be verified before distribution, so I'm including the signing key used for the 3.2.1 packages below.

release key, fahof-yagap: bky3_m5d

Ticket #4482 — Expired credentials on inventory reconciliation job

The nightly reconciliation job in Stockweave failed at 02:10 because the service credential for the Ledgerline API expired after its 90-day rotation window. If you're new to this job: it compares warehouse counts against the sales ledger and flags mismatches over 0.5%. Do not restart the job until the credential is replaced, or partial writes may corrupt the diff table. A fresh key has been issued and is included below.

app token of fajop-fahif = qvz4-AnML

Ticket: Config drift on Quillbus log compaction settings

The broker nodes in the Harlow cluster are running with compaction thresholds that no longer match what's in the Fernwheel deploy repo. Someone appears to have hand-tuned segment retention during the March incident and never backported the change. Compaction is now lagging on the orders topic, and disk usage on node three is climbing about 4% a day. Please reconcile before the weekend. For reference, the values currently live on the brokers are as follows.

deployment values, yahop-kajop:
holath:
  log_level: info
  metrics_host: metrics.holath.lumiclabs.internal
  pin: 9484
  pool_size: 4